NEW YORK AIDS FILM FESTIVAL & MUSEUM DOCUMENTARY FILM "TRAVIS" PHOTO COVERAGE

By Maria Esteves - February 12, 2008

The New York AIDS Film Festival & Museum (NYAFFM) tribute to African and American Grandmothers was held at the Gay Men Health Center (GMHC), on National Black HIV/AIDS Awareness Day, Thursday, February 7, 2008, 6:00 PM - 9:00 PM. Presented by NYAFFM, GMHC, & Abbott Laboratories "I Stand With Magic" Campaign. Hosted by R&B singer, Cassie, and Former First Daughter of Nigeria Yomi Abiola. The cocktail reception preceded The Independent Television Service (ITVS) pediatric AIDS documentary film TRAVIS, directed by Richard Kotuk. Attendees included industry professionals, actors, artists, fashion designers, models, musicians and celebrity guests.

 

I Stand With Magic, partnership with Abbott Laboratories and The Magic Johnson Foundation is a campaign to end Black HIV/AIDS providing communities with information on available treatments, resources for prevention and testing, and educational materials.
